Understanding Love Handles

Love handles, also known as muffin tops or side flab, are pockets of excess fat that collect around the sides of the abdomen. They can be a common result of a sedentary lifestyle, unhealthy eating habits, or even genetic predisposition. The tricky part about love handles is that they typically do not respond well to regular weight-loss techniques. This makes targeted strategies all the more important.

Effective Strategies to Eliminate Love Handles

If you are serious about wanting to eliminate love handles, it requires a combination of dietary changes, physical exercises, and lifestyle modifications.

1. Diet Modifications

The first step to eliminate love handles is to look at your diet. Reducing calorie intake and choosing healthier food options is essential. Focus on:

  • High protein foods that can help in muscle building and keep you full longer.
  • Healthy fats such as avocados, nuts, and olive oil.
  • Fibre-rich vegetables and fruits that aid in digestion and reduce bloating.
  • Avoiding sugary drinks and processed foods, which contribute to fat gain.

2. High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T)

Incorporating High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) into your routine can be particularly effective in burning fat and reducing love handles. HIIT involves short bursts of intense activity followed by rest periods. This type of workout demands more energy and keeps your metabolism active even after the session ends.

3. Core-Specific Exercises

Core exercises are crucial to eliminate love handles. You should include:

  • Side planks, which work the obliques.
  • Bicycle crunches, focusing on the lower and upper abs.
  • Russian twists, for engaging the core muscles.
  • Leg lifts, to target lower abdominal muscles.

4. Consistency and Patience

You cannot eliminate love handles overnight. This is a process that requires consistency and patience. Maintain a regular workout routine and adhere to a balanced diet. Track your progress and make adjustments where necessary.

5. Stress Management

Stress can lead to weight gain, especially around the midsection. Practising stress management techniques such as yoga, meditation, and adequate sleep can help you manage stress levels effectively. This, in turn, helps in reducing fat accumulation in unwanted areas.
